Earl Grey Cottage is a beautifully renovated family home combining elegant design with superbly flowing living spaces, perfect for modern family life. Featuring stylish interiors, generous rooms, and delightful gardens, it offers charm, comfort, and practicality in equal measure.
Tucked away in a sought-after position within the popular village of Down Ampney, Earl Grey House has been thoughtfully and lovingly renovated to create a truly special family home that blends striking interior design with comfortable, practical living. The owners’ flair for style is evident throughout, with beautiful finishes, statement features, and a natural balance between open-plan living and quiet, cosy corners.
The bright and welcoming entrance hall opens into the heart of the home – a superb kitchen/breakfast room, ideal for entertaining family and friends. Featuring a classic white Aga, contemporary workspaces, and French doors opening onto the garden, this space perfectly combines charm and functionality, offering an effortless indoor/outdoor flow during the warmer months and an inviting setting for both family gatherings and more formal occasions.
Across the hall, the inviting living room provides a wonderful place to relax beside the wood burner, while the second reception room offers a versatile snug or playroom.
Completing the ground floor is a spacious utility room and a well-appointed cloakroom, both practical additions to the home.
An elegant staircase rises to a generous landing leading to four beautifully presented bedrooms. The principal suite is particularly impressive, featuring a freestanding bath, en suite shower room with Bert & May tiles, and his-and-hers dressing rooms. Three further bedrooms and a stylish family bathroom complete the first floor.
Outside, the garden is mainly laid to lawn with well-stocked borders, established planting, and several inviting seating areas – perfect for entertaining or quiet relaxation. A garage outbuilding provides useful storage and workshop space, while the gravelled driveway offers ample private parking via gated access. The main drive is owned by the neighbouring property, over which this home enjoys access, with no management fees payable.
A fabulous village home offering generous living space, elegant design, and a wonderful sense of style throughout.
General information
Services: We understand that all mains’ services are connected to the property
Outgoings:
Council Tax Band ‘G’ 2025/26 charges £ 3,838.98
EPC: C (69)
Local Authority: Cotswold District Council Tenure: The property is offered freehold with vacant possession upon completion.
